    I have a rough country 6" lift kit currently on my 2nd gen tundra. Looking to step it up to 8" or 12". I have to replace most of my front end suspension so I figured now is the time to upgrade since I have to replace parts. Do I have to buy the entire kit to go for 6" to 8" or 12"?     Yes. The taller lifts will have different geometries that will work with their components: spindles, drop brackets, and coilovers. You could try keeping the RC drop bracket and mix it with the other parts but why take that chance?
